Enabling green
steel in Kiruna

Northern Sweden is one of few regions globally with iron ore suitable for green steel at scale. This makes the region strategically important to the future of low-carbon steel production.
Zamin is advancing its flagship Painirova iron ore project in the Kiruna mining district. Over 11,000 metres of drilling were completed in 2025, confirming high-grade magnetite mineralisation.
The project is being developed with a target of 2 million tonnes per annum of high-grade iron ore concentrate. Work is ongoing to further define the resource and progress the project towards economic studies.
In addition to iron ore, the project also shows potential upside from rare earth elements associated with apatite, contributing to its long-term development potential.
